使用xlwings读取一列数据
时间: 2024-10-13 10:13:16 浏览: 27
xlwings 教程.docx
XLWings是一个Python库,它允许你在Excel电子表格中直接操作,包括读取和写入数据。如果你想使用xlwings读取一列数据,首先你需要安装xlwings库,然后按照以下步骤操作:
1. **安装xlwings**:
```python
!pip install xlwings
```
2. **导入所需模块**:
```python
import xlwings as xw
```
3. **连接到Excel文件**:
如果你的Excel文件在默认位置,可以直接通过工作簿名打开:
```python
book = xw.Book('your_file.xlsx')
```
或者指定路径:
```python
book = xw.Book('/path/to/your_file.xlsx')
```
4. **选择工作表并获取数据**:
假设你想从名为'Sheet1'的工作表中读取A列的数据,你可以这样做:
```python
worksheet = book.sheets['Sheet1']
column_data = worksheet.range('A:A').options(index=False).value # options用于排除索引
```
`column_data`将包含该列的所有单元格值。
5. **关闭工作簿**:
当完成操作后别忘了关闭:
```python
book.close()
```
阅读全文